首页 >>  正文

指令周期怎么算

来源:baiyundou.net   日期:2024-09-26

从矿枯2641瑞萨单片机R78系列的,时钟周期,指令周期,机器周期怎么算的? -
秋馥泄17376394254 ______ 楼主你问的单片机应该是RL78吧?RL78中单片机的时钟周期根据你选用的晶振频率有很大关系,时钟周期是和晶振频率呈倒数关系.即:时钟周期=1/晶振频率.指令周期要根据看你是使用什么指令,RL78中超过一半的指令都是单周期指令,大致比例如下:•1 cycle 56% •2 cycles 30% •3 cycles 9% •4+ cycles 5% 如果你要是还有其他需要的话可以直接联系瑞萨代理商—倍晟电子贸易(上海)有限公司苏州分公司的销售,私信给我就能联系到.祝你使用愉快!

从矿枯2641STC80C52一个指令周期是多少时间 -
秋馥泄17376394254 ______ 52系列单片机一个机器周期等于12个时钟周期,即所接晶振频率为12MHz时,机器周期为1us.指令周期,指令周期就是一条指令运行所需时间,一般是以机器周期为单位的,例如nop指令周期为1个机器周期,而DJNZ指令周期为3个机器周期.所以不是执行一条指令的时间.

从矿枯2641单片机的简单问题 -
秋馥泄17376394254 ______ 首先:时钟周期是晶振频率的倒数,即6M晶振对应的时钟周期是0.167微秒;其次:机器周期是时钟周期的12倍,即机器周期是2微秒.指令周期根据指令的复杂程序分为1周期、2周期和4周期指令.指的是执行...

从矿枯2641指令周期的概念是什么?
秋馥泄17376394254 ______ [2]指令周期取数指令的指令周期1.送操作数地址第二个CPU周期主要完成送操作数地址

从矿枯2641AT89S52的时钟周期、机器周期、指令周期是如何分配的? -
秋馥泄17376394254 ______ 时钟周期是单片机的晶振周期,如果你接入的单片机是12M晶振,你的时钟周期就是1/12M 机器周期是单片机指令中最少的时钟周期,是时钟周期的12倍 指令周期是运行一条指令所需要的机械周期 例如单片机接晶振12M 时钟周期是 T = 1/12M = 0.083uS 机械周期是 T = 12 * 1/12M = 1uS MUL AB 他的指令周期是4那么他的实际周期是 T = 12 * 1/12M * 4 = 4uS

从矿枯2641Mcs51单片机时钟周期机器周期指令周期是如何分配的 -
秋馥泄17376394254 ______ 12个时钟周期,是1个机器周期; 在单片机中,是以机器周期的个数,作为时间的计量单位. Mcs51单片机的111条指令,执行时,所花费的时间,称为指令周期. 有64条指令,执行的时候,只用1个机器周期;有45条指令,执行的时候,需要用2个机器周期;乘、除法指令,需要4个机器周期.

从矿枯2641指令周期的简介 -
秋馥泄17376394254 ______ 指令周期,读取-执行周期(fetch-and-execute cycle)是指CPU要执行指令经过的步骤. 计算机所以能自动地工作,是因为CPU能从存放程序的内存里取出一条指令并执行这条指令;紧接着又是取指令,执行指令,如此周而复始,构成了一个封闭的循环.除非遇到停机指令,否则这个循环将一直继续下去.指令周期 :CPU从内存取出一条指令并执行这条指令的时间总和.CPU周期 :又称机器周期,CPU访问一次内存所花的时间较长,因此用从内存读取一条指令字的最短时间来定义.时钟周期: 通常称为节拍脉冲或T周期.一个CPU周期包含若干个时钟周期.

从矿枯2641指令周期是指什么??
秋馥泄17376394254 ______ 中文名指令周期外文名InstructionCycle概述完整执行一条指令所需要的时间1简介2类别取数指令的指令周期空操作指令和转移指令的指令周期3特点指令周期简介编辑指令周期,读取执行周期(fetchandexecutecycle)是指CPU要执行指令经过的步骤

从矿枯2641c51 6M晶振的指令周期 -
秋馥泄17376394254 ______ 机器周期是2us 机器周期:通常用内存中读取一个指令字的最短时间来规定CPU周期,(也就是 计算机通过内部或外部总线进行一次信息传输从而完成一个或几个微操作所需要的时间 ),它一般由12个时钟周期组成.而时钟周期=1秒/晶振频率,因此单片机的机器周期=12秒/晶振频率 补充其他几个周期: 指令周期:取出并执行一条指令的时间. 时钟周期:处理操作的最基本单位.(CPU的主频) 存储周期:也就是一个访存指令周期. 指令周期、机器周期和时钟周期之间的关系:指令周期通常用若干个机器周期表示,而机器周期时间又包含有若干个时钟周期.

从矿枯2641单片机C语言中,怎么通过循环次数计算延迟函数的延迟时间? -
秋馥泄17376394254 ______ 如果使用普通的for或者if语句做延时程序,就使用编译器进行软件仿真,将编写好的程序编译之后进入软件调试模式,进入延时函数之后,在函数最后设置断点,然后快速运行,一般编译器都可以看到函数的执行时间,你可以通过更改数字来微调延时时间.如果开中断的话,可以使用全局变量,进入中断之后自加一,以此来实现延时.

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024